description Cruise for a Corpse Overview
Cruise for a Corpse was an adventure game developed by Delphine Software International. It was released on the Amiga, Atari ST, and MS-DOS platforms. The game’s narrative and gameplay mechanics were designed for those systems.

help Cruise for a Corpse FAQ
What platforms was Cruise for a Corpse released on?
Cruise for a Corpse was released for the Amiga, Atari ST, and MS-DOS. It was developed by Delphine Software International for those home-computer platforms.
What is the story setup in Cruise for a Corpse?
The game is a murder-mystery adventure set aboard a luxury cruise ship. The player investigates passengers, gathers clues, and tries to identify the killer before the case remains unresolved.
What type of gameplay does Cruise for a Corpse use?
It uses point-and-click adventure mechanics with exploration, dialogue, item use, and clue gathering. The player progresses by examining the ship and questioning its passengers.
Who developed Cruise for a Corpse?
Delphine Software International developed Cruise for a Corpse. The studio was also known for cinematic adventure games such as Future Wars and Another World.
